Casting couch menace in the film industry across the country has been one of the hottest points for debates over the last few months. Several stars responded to the issue, while many others chose to remain silent.
Opening up about the issue in a recent interview with an English daily, Samantha said, “Casting couch exists in every industry and not just in films. I can’t comment about each and everyone’s virtue or qualities. There will be a few black sheep everywhere.”
Hinting that she has never faced any bad experiences in her career, Samantha said, “I am working in Tamil and Telugu industry for the last eight years. My first film was a hit and I didn’t have much of a struggle.”
Sam also had several nice things to say about the film industry. “I do believe from the bottom of my heart that there are a lot of good things in the film industry. I have met the most beautiful and helpful human beings in the industry. That is why I want to continue working in the industry even after I give birth to a child,” she added.
